胰淀素及肾上腺髓质素与骨代谢关系的研究进展
The effects of amylin and adrenomedullin on bone metabolism
【摘要】 胰淀素及肾上腺髓质素属于降钙素/降钙素基因相关肽家族成员,有相似的二级结构,均可促进骨合成代谢。分子生物学研究显示,降钙素受体、降钙素受体样受体及受体活性调节蛋白等相关分子可能是它们的受体,而蛋白激酶A、蛋白激酶C及细胞外信号调节激酶与其胞内信号转导有关。临床研究发现血浆胰淀素水平在骨质疏松患者体内下降。作为新发现的骨代谢调节因子,它们将成为治疗代谢性骨病的一类新型药物。
【Abstract】 Amylin and adrenomedullin are members of the calcitonin and calcitonin gene-related peptides family with similar secondary structure.They all can promote anabolic bone metabolism.Studies of molecular biology show that calcitonin receptor,calcitonin receptor-like receptor and receptor-activity-modifying proteins may be their receptors,while c-AMP dependent protein kinase,protein kinase C and extracellular signal-regulated kinase may be involved in their intracellular signal transduction.Clinical research testifies that plasma amylin are decreased in patients with osteoporosis.As novel regulators of bone metabolism,they will be attractive candidates in the treatment of metabolic diseases of bone.
